Analysis
The most recent figure for gbard by socioeconomic objectives in Netherlands is 9,265,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 22 years on record.
The figure is up 3.7% on the previous year and up 89.8%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gbard by socioeconomic objectives in Netherlands peaked at 9,265 in 2025 and was at its lowest, 3,921, in 2004.
Netherlands ranks 8th of 37 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 22 years of available data.
GBARD by socioeconomic objectives in Netherlands,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2004 | 3,921 | — |
| 2005 | 3,940 | +0.5% |
| 2006 | 4,245 | +7.7% |
| 2007 | 4,353 | +2.6% |
| 2008 | 4,581 | +5.2% |
| 2009 | 4,851 | +5.9% |
| 2010 | 4,857 | +0.1% |
| 2011 | 4,975 | +2.4% |
| 2012 | 4,677 | -6.0% |
| 2013 | 4,794 | +2.5% |
| 2014 | 4,874 | +1.7% |
| 2015 | 4,881 | +0.1% |
| 2016 | 4,926 | +0.9% |
| 2017 | 4,958 | +0.6% |
| 2018 | 5,521 | +11.4% |
| 2019 | 5,635 | +2.1% |
| 2020 | 6,064 | +7.6% |
| 2021 | 6,847 | +12.9% |
| 2022 | 7,533 | +10.0% |
| 2023 | 8,532 | +13.3% |
| 2024 | 8,932 | +4.7% |
| 2025 | 9,265 | +3.7% |
